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Preheat the Oven

    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). This ensures that the fries will cook evenly and become crispy.

  2. 2

    Prepare the Potatoes

    Wash the Russet potatoes thoroughly under cold water. Peel them if desired, but leaving the skin on will add extra flavor and texture.

  3. 3

    Cut the Potatoes

    Slice the potatoes into even strips, about 1/4 inch thick. This helps them cook uniformly.

Cooking

  1. 4

    Toss with Oil and Seasonings

    In a large bowl, combine the potato strips with olive oil, sal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and paprika. Toss until all the fries are well coated.

  2. 5

    Arrange on Baking Sheet

    Spread the seasoned fries in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Ensure they are not overcrowded to allow for even cooking.

  3. 6

    Roast in the Oven

    Place the baking sheet in the preheated oven and roast for 30-35 minutes, turning the fries halfway through for even browning. They should be golden brown and crispy when done.

  4. 7

    Serve

    Once roasted, remove the fries from the oven and let them cool for a few minutes. Serve immediately as a side dish or snack.
